Peter Homans 1930-2009

University of Chicago Professor Emeritus Peter Homans died Saturday, May 30, 2009 at a nursing home in Evanston. Homans, 78, had been suffering from the effects of a recent stroke.

James Dittes 1926-2009

James E Dittes, the Roger J. Squire Professor Emeritus of Pastoral Theology at Yale Divinity School and Professor Emeritus of Religious Studies at Yale University, died on Monday, August 24, 2009, at the Whitney Center Health Center in Hamden, Connecticut. His life was shortened by the increasingly debilitating effects of Parkinson's disease, originally diagnosed in 1994.

This is the distribution list for the Psychology, Culture & Religion Group of the American Academy of Religion. PCR News is published two or three times a year, and includes information of interest to those working in the intersections of psychology, culture, and religion.
